TICKET-2087: Connection failures when the Crumwell storefront evaluates the 2 p.m. order cutoff. The cutoff check queries the bakery schedule table directly, and the pool exhausts under lunch traffic, so late orders slip through. Short-term fix: raise the pool size and add a retry. To reproduce locally, point your client at the following.

database URL for kahif-fahaf: redis://eliax_svc:yN@db-bcc9.ordinhq.internal:5432/aldok

Ticket: Report exports in Ledgerpine are stamping everything in UTC even when the workspace is set to Valmora time, because the staging env never got the timezone overrides from prod. Fix is to set LEDGERPINE_TZ_SOURCE=workspace and LEDGERPINE_DEFAULT_TZ in exports.env. Heads up for security review: the export worker also lost its signing credential during the env rebuild, so exports are currently unsigned. After the timezone lines, append the worker's credential on the next line of exports.env:

secret setting of tajof-bahif: COURIER_KEY3=65d

Handover — SDK parity (Wrenlet client libraries)

For new folks: the Kotlin and Swift SDKs for Wrenlet are now at feature parity except for offline sync, which lands next sprint on Swift. Parity is tracked in the matrix doc; update it whenever you merge a client-facing change. Both SDKs pull settings from the same test harness service, which currently runs with the following configuration.

service settings:
[istael]
team = gilath
access_code = ac_468cdf
owner = casdor.gilox
host = istael.kelviforge.internal
port = 5432
peer = quenwyn.braskworks.corp
salt = 6678df32
pin = 7400

# Service Accounts: String Extraction

The `extract-i18n` script pulls translatable strings from all Bramblewick repos and pushes them to the Glossa service. It runs under the `i18n-extractor` service account. Do not run it under your personal account; Glossa rate-limits individual users aggressively. The account has write access to the staging catalog only. Set the token in your shell before invoking the script. The current staging token is below.

API key for kahap-kafog: zpat15_6qzxZ7YR8aDwjmp